Well, so far for 48 hours, I'm liking this phone! I haven't bought the microSD chip yet for I'm waiting until I "know" I want the phone before spending lots of money on accessories! The reception is awesome...even dead spots in my home are getting reception! The ringer is loud! OMG! Almost too loud on the highest setting! There's only 11 included ringtones, but that's fine by me. This is really a business phone anyway. The clarity is good. I'm not finding any significant difference between this phone and the a670. I did buy the bluetooth headset...the Moto H500... A lot of people have complained about the reception, the consistency and the amount of dropped calls. So far, I'm not experiencing any of this and I'm using the BT headset with about 75% of the calls I've made (already over an hours worth of calls in 2 days). The clarity is good and no one has indicated that I sound like I'm in a tin can or anything. The bluetooth paired with my headset and computer without any complications..very simple process actually. I like the feel of the phone and the keys. Just need to get used to the LG setup versus the a670, but that's not a big deal.
